Dane County Public Health is updating their Action Plans and Exclusion Charts to be released this week; but here are the most recent changes that were sent out to all Dane County schools:
- Isolation after a positive test
- The time for isolation following a positive COVID-19 test for asymptomatic individuals is now five days, followed by five days of wearing a mask when around others. Individuals can stop isolating after five days as long as their symptoms are improving and they have been fever-free for 24 hours. Symptomatic individuals should not return until 5 days have elapsed AND symptoms have improved.
- Quarantine after exposed to a positive person
- Everyone who has been exposed to someone who is COVID-19 positive should test after 5 days.
- Unvaccinated/More than six months from mRNA vaccine and not yet boosted/More than 2 months from J&J vaccine and not yet boosted: Quarantine for 5 days followed by strict mask use for an additional 5 days.
- Fully vaccinated AND boosted: Do not need to quarantine following exposure, but should wear a mask for 10 days after the exposure.
